#include <stdexcept>
#include <iostream>
#include <boost/program_options.hpp>
#include "cppkafka/producer.h"
#include "cppkafka/configuration.h"
#include "cppkafka/group_information.h"
#include "cppkafka/topic.h"
using std::string;
using std::exception;
using std::vector;
using std::cout;
using std::endl;
using cppkafka::Producer;
using cppkafka::Exception;
using cppkafka::Configuration;
using cppkafka::Topic;
using cppkafka::GroupInformation;
using cppkafka::GroupMemberInformation;
using cppkafka::MemberAssignmentInformation;
namespace po = boost::program_options;
int main(int argc, char* argv[]) {
string brokers;
string group_id;
bool show_assignment = false;
po::options_description options("Options");
options.add_options()
("help,h", "produce this help message")
("brokers,b", po::value<string>(&brokers)->required(),
"the kafka broker list")
("group-id,g", po::value<string>(&group_id),
"only fetch consumer group information for the specified one")
("assignment,a", po::value<bool>(&show_assignment)->implicit_value(true),
"show topic/partition assignment for each consumer group")
;
po::variables_map vm;
try {
po::store(po::command_line_parser(argc, argv).options(options).run(), vm);
po::notify(vm);
}
catch (exception& ex) {
cout << "Error parsing options: " << ex.what() << endl;
cout << endl;
cout << options << endl;
return 1;
}
// Construct the configuration
Configuration config = {
{ "metadata.broker.list", brokers },
// Disable auto commit
{ "enable.auto.commit", false }
};
try {
// Construct a producer
Producer producer(config);
// Fetch the group information
vector<GroupInformation> groups = [&]() {
if (!group_id.empty()) {
return vector<GroupInformation>{producer.get_consumer_group(group_id)};
}
else {
return producer.get_consumer_groups();
}
}();
if (groups.empty()) {
cout << "Found no consumers" << endl;
return 0;
}
cout << "Found the following consumers: " << endl;
for (const GroupInformation& group : groups) {
cout << "* \"" << group.get_name() << "\" having the following (" <<
group.get_members().size() << ") members: " << endl;
for (const GroupMemberInformation& info : group.get_members()) {
cout << " - " << info.get_member_id() << " @ " << info.get_client_host();
if (show_assignment) {
MemberAssignmentInformation assignment(info.get_member_assignment());
cout << " has assigned: " << assignment.get_topic_partitions();
}
cout << endl;
}
cout << endl;
}
}
catch (const Exception& ex) {
cout << "Error fetching group information: " << ex.what() << endl;
}
}
